an experienced teacher at a university or college who specializes in a particular subject and often conducts research
A professor is an academic professional who teaches at a university or college and is often involved in research within a specific field of study. Professors typically hold advanced degrees, such as a Ph.D., and have significant experience and expertise in their subject. They are responsible for designing and delivering courses, supervising student research, and publishing academic work. Professors may hold different ranks, such as assistant professor, associate professor, or full professor, based on their experience, achievements, and contributions to their field. They play an essential role in shaping academic curricula and mentoring students.
